Cambodian King Norodom Sihamoni's visit to Vietnam contributes to deepening the relationship between the two countries.

Việt NamViệt Nam27/11/2024

At the invitation of President of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am Luong Cuong, King Preah Bat Samdech Preah Boromneath Norodom Sihamoni of Cambodia will pay a State visit to Vietnam from November 28-29, 2024. Ahead of the visit, the Vietnamese Ambassador to Cambodia gave an interview to the press about the friendship and cooperation between Vietnam and Cambodia.

According to Ambassador Nguyen Huy Tang, Cambodian King Norodom Sihamoni was crowned on October 29, 2004. The King has made many visits to Vietnam.

According to the agenda, during this visit, King Norodom Sihamoni will have talks and meetings with all the highest-ranking leaders of Vietnam. Through this, King Norodom Sihamoni wants to send to the leaders and people of Vietnam the warm, close friendship between the leaders of Cambodia and the leaders and people of Vietnam.

This will contribute to strengthening political trust between the two sides and promoting cooperation in various fields, including economics, culture, education, and others. The visit of King Norodom Sihamoni will certainly contribute to deepening the relationship between Vietnam and Cambodia under the motto of “good neighbors, traditional friendship, comprehensive cooperation, and long-term sustainability”.

Regarding the achievements in the relationship between Vietnam and Cambodia in recent times, Ambassador Nguyen Huy Tang said that in the political field, the two countries' senior leaders regularly visit each other. In 2024, Vietnam had a State visit by President To Lam; most recently, there was an official visit by National Assembly Chairman Tran Thanh Man, combined with attending two international conferences ICAPP 12 and IPTP11 hosted by Cambodia.

On the Cambodian side, in December 2023, there were visits by National Assembly President Samdech Khuon Sudary and Prime Minister Samdech Thipadei Hun Manet; this time it was a state visit by King Norodom Sihamoni. In addition, there were many high-level contacts and meetings between the leaders of the two countries. Specifically, in July 2024, Senate President and President of the Cambodian People's Party Samdech Techo Hun Sen led a Cambodian delegation to attend the funeral of the late General Secretary Nguyen Phu Trong in Hanoi.

At that time, Samdech Techo Hun Sen had high-level contacts with Vietnamese leaders. Through that, he contributed to deepening political trust between the two leaders and creating an orientation for the overall relationship between the two countries.

Regarding cooperation in the fields of security, defense and foreign affairs, according to Ambassador Nguyen Huy Tang, in recent years, Vietnam and Cambodia have always understood that the security and stability of one country is also the benefit of the other. Therefore, both sides attach great importance to security and defense cooperation.

The two sides regularly and effectively implement the 5-year Protocols as well as the annual Cooperation Plan between the Vietnamese Ministry of National Defense and the Cambodian Ministry of National Defense; and between the Vietnamese Ministry of Public Security and the Cambodian Ministry of Interior. Thereby, contributing to maintaining a peaceful and stable environment for mutual cooperation and development.

In foreign affairs, the two sides have regularly consulted each other on issues related to bilateral interests, as well as regional and international issues; ensuring that the two sides handle regional and international issues in a harmonious manner, ensuring the interests and sovereignty of each country.

Regarding economic cooperation, in recent years, this field has had positive changes. Vietnam continues to be one of the 10 countries and territories with the largest investment capital and is the leading ASEAN country in investing in Cambodia. Currently, Vietnam has 205 valid projects with a registered capital of 2.94 billion USD.

Some Vietnamese enterprises are doing business quite effectively and contributing positively to Cambodia's budget, contributing to the relationship between the two countries, such as Metfone, Vietnam Rubber Industry Group, Angkor Milk Company, commercial banks and Thaco's high-tech agricultural project.

Trade relations between Vietnam and Cambodia have also seen remarkable developments and growth. In the first 10 months of 2024, bilateral import-export turnover reached 8.4 billion USD, and the two sides expect it to return to the mark of over 10 billion USD this year. This is also a premise for the two countries to continue implementing the ambitious goal set by the two Prime Ministers, which is the two-way trade turnover between Vietnam and Cambodia reaching 20 billion USD.

Cooperation between National Assembly committees, ministries, sectors, unions, socio-political organizations and people-to-people exchanges between the two countries have also continued to be maintained and developed well in recent times. Cooperation between border provinces has contributed to ensuring stability of the border between the two countries, serving the development and building of a peaceful, friendly, cooperative border for mutual development.

Cooperation in the field of education and training is highly valued by both sides. Every year, Cambodia has about 2,400-2,500 international students studying in Vietnam, while Vietnam has more than 100 international students studying in Cambodia. This is a very important source of human resources and political systems of the two countries.

According to Ambassador Nguyen Huy Tang, in the coming time, besides the difficulties and challenges due to the complicated developments in the world and the region, the Vietnam-Cambodia relationship will have good opportunities to develop. In particular, the fields of high technology, green technology, clean technology, digital technology and digital transformation, artificial intelligence (AI) are the fields that attract the attention and promote investment of businesses of the two countries in each other's markets, and are also the fields to attract and utilize resources of foreign businesses in the Cambodian and Vietnamese markets.
